
Risk Management Procedures
Risk management procedures involve identifying potential problems that could negatively affect a project or organization, evaluating how likely they are and what impact they might have, and then developing strategies to address or minimize those risks. This process helps ensure that uncertainties are anticipated and managed proactively, reducing surprises and costs. It includes steps like assessing risks, planning responses, implementing controls, and monitoring for new risks, all aimed at safeguarding objectives and resources while enabling informed decision-making.
